What is preferred stock?
A preferred stock is a hybrid security which combines elements of both stocks and bonds.
Preferred stocks have a chance of appreciation, like common stocks, but like a bond, they do not give you a chance to vote for the management of a company. They also pay guaranteed, fixed amounts, just like bonds do. Preferred stock holders are paid in second in line in the event the company finds its way into financial trouble.
